4核8G MySQL阿里云企业够用吗?

云计算

4核8G MySQL阿里云企业够用吗?——结论与详细分析

结论

对于中小型企业或低并发场景,4核8G的MySQL阿里云实例基本够用;但对于高并发、大数据量或复杂查询的业务,建议升级配置。具体需结合业务规模、数据量、并发量等因素综合评估。


核心评估因素

1. 业务场景与负载类型

  • 低负载场景(如小型企业官网、内部管理系统):

    • 日均访问量低(<1000次/天)。
    • 数据量小(<10GB),表结构简单。
    • 4核8G完全够用,甚至可适当降低配置。
  • 中等负载场景(如电商、SaaS服务):

    • 日均请求量中等(1万~10万次/天)。
    • 数据量适中(10GB~100GB),需索引优化。
    • 4核8G可能需配合缓存(如Redis)或读写分离
  • 高负载场景(如高并发交易、实时数据分析):

    • 高QPS(>1000)、复杂查询或大批量写入。
    • 建议至少8核16G以上,并考虑分库分表。

2. 数据量与性能瓶颈

  • 数据量
    • 若单表数据超过500万行,4核8G可能因索引效率下降导致性能问题
  • 连接数
    • 默认配置下,MySQL连接数有限(通常100~300),高并发时需调整max_connections

3. 阿里云特性与优化建议

  • 云数据库RDS优势
    • 自动备份、监控、读写分离等能力可弥补部分性能不足。
  • 优化方向
    • 启用缓存:如阿里云Redis或Memcached。
    • 使用SSD云盘:提升I/O性能(尤其对频繁读写场景)。
    • 调整参数:如innodb_buffer_pool_size(建议设为内存的50%~70%)。

实际案例参考

  • 案例1:某教育平台(日活1万,数据量20GB)
    • 4核8G + Redis缓存,运行稳定。
  • 案例2:某电商促销期间(QPS峰值2000)
    • 4核8G出现慢查询,升级至8核16G后解决。

最终建议

  1. 短期试运行
    • 先选择4核8G,通过阿里云监控观察CPU、内存、磁盘I/O使用率。
    • 若CPU长期>70%或内存频繁打满,需扩容
  2. 长期规划
    • 高增长业务建议直接选择8核16G,避免频繁迁移。
    • 结合读写分离、分库分表等架构优化。

总结:4核8G能满足多数中小企业需求,但需根据实际业务动态调整。核心原则是“先测试,后优化”,避免配置不足或资源浪费。

未经允许不得转载:CLOUD云枢 » 4核8G MySQL阿里云企业够用吗?